智能生活时代,多元场景的页面交互设计已经成为连接用户与科技的重要桥梁。本文将深入探讨多元场景页面交互的原理、设计理念以及它们在构建未来智能生活中的应用。
一、多元场景页面交互的内涵
1.1 定义
多元场景页面交互是指在多种不同的使用场景下,用户与智能设备或系统之间通过页面进行的交互操作。这些场景可能包括智能家居、移动应用、虚拟现实、增强现实等。
1.2 特点
- 场景适应性:页面交互需根据不同场景的需求进行调整,以提供最佳的用户体验。
- 智能化:通过人工智能技术,页面交互能够更加智能化地理解和预测用户需求。
- 个性化:根据用户的使用习惯和偏好,提供个性化的交互体验。
二、多元场景页面交互的设计理念
2.1 用户中心设计
在设计多元场景页面交互时,应以用户为中心,关注用户的需求和体验。这包括:
- 用户体验地图:构建用户体验地图,理解用户在各个场景下的行为和感受。
- 用户研究:通过用户研究,深入了解用户的使用习惯和偏好。
2.2 一致性与简洁性
- 一致性:确保交互元素在整个系统中保持一致,减少用户的学习成本。
- 简洁性:页面设计应简洁明了,避免过多的信息过载。
2.3 适应性设计
- 响应式设计:页面应能够适应不同的设备尺寸和屏幕分辨率。
- 自适应内容:根据用户的设备和环境自动调整内容展示方式。
三、多元场景页面交互的应用实例
3.1 智能家居场景
在智能家居场景中,页面交互设计应注重以下几个方面:
- 设备控制:用户可以通过页面轻松控制家中的智能设备,如灯光、空调等。
- 场景模式:根据不同的生活场景(如“回家模式”、“睡眠模式”),提供相应的设备控制方案。
// JavaScript 代码示例:智能家居设备控制
function controlDevice(deviceId, action) {
// 发送指令到智能家居系统
console.log(`Control device ${deviceId} with action ${action}`);
}
3.2 移动应用场景
在移动应用场景中,页面交互设计应考虑以下要素:
- 快速响应:移动应用应提供快速的用户交互体验。
- 触控优化:界面元素应适合手指操作。
<!-- XML 代码示例:移动应用页面布局 -->
<RelativeLayout xmlns:android="http://schemas.android.com/apk/res/android">
<Button android:id="@+id/button1" android:text="点击我" />
<TextView android:id="@+id/textview1" android:text="这是一个文本视图" />
</RelativeLayout>
3.3 虚拟现实场景
在虚拟现实场景中,页面交互设计应注重沉浸式体验:
- 手势识别:用户可以通过手势控制虚拟环境。
- 语音交互:提供语音识别和语音合成功能。
// JavaScript 代码示例:虚拟现实场景交互
function onGestures(gestureType) {
switch (gestureType) {
case 'touch':
// 处理触摸事件
break;
case 'speech':
// 处理语音事件
break;
}
}
四、未来展望
随着技术的不断发展,多元场景页面交互将更加智能化、个性化。未来,我们可以期待以下发展趋势:
- 自然交互:通过眼动追踪、脑电图等自然交互技术,实现更加人性化的页面交互。
- 跨平台融合:不同平台间的页面交互将更加无缝融合,提供一致的体验。
在探索未来智能生活的秘密门户的道路上,多元场景页面交互将成为不可或缺的关键因素。通过不断创新和优化,我们将共同见证智能生活的美好未来。
